A mish-mash of comfortable, worn-in thrift store furniture, tables topped with colorful paintings and rotating art on the walls give this snug spot a homey vibe. A chalkboard lists coffee and tea drinks, along with breakfast wraps and thick sandwiches like the rosemary chicken on focaccia. For a more leisurely vibe, stop by at night (rather than, say, weekend brunch) for pints and the occasional live music or open mic set.

Where to Sit:
Though the Richmond District isn't known for its warm, sunny days, the sidewalk tables are usually snatched up quickly.
When to Go:
The cafe's proximity to Burma Superstar makes it a popular and convenient place to grab a drink while you wait for a table (the restaurant will call you when it's your turn).
